How we chose the best VPNs for families
Family and multi-device VPNs are less about edge-case privacy and more about practicality and value.
- Device allowances: how many devices can connect at once
- Ease of use: simple apps for non-technical users
- Platform coverage: phones, computers, TVs, and tablets
- Cost efficiency: value per device over time

FAQ
- Can one VPN account protect a whole family? Yes, depending on device limits.
- Which VPN allows unlimited devices? Surfshark does.
- Is it safe to share a VPN account? For households, generally yes.
- Do VPNs work on smart TVs? Many do, especially via apps or routers.
